Transaction 453a1c256fa7265d5ae9b126b08329b0e47b1f9ad3435e8158ad24a8694f2936

3 Input
2 Outputs
  • 453a1c256fa7265d5ae9b126b08329b0e47b1f9ad3435e8158ad24a8694f2936:0
  • value  3862676
    address  1PCkPenPb2Zz42w3Lk6XD2M7UZPKf6EqQd
  • 453a1c256fa7265d5ae9b126b08329b0e47b1f9ad3435e8158ad24a8694f2936:1
  • value  50000000
    address  1DtCYR6FcaQAtkpwaaFKvcmN7fkAeLWMop